First Butterfly Abaya: Cream and Brown Three-Piece Set

I’m going to start with my first abaya dress—the one that I know I’m going to wear the most. It’s actually a three-piece set.

It says “two-piece” on the website, but I count the tie as one of the pieces, because I know a lot of abayas don’t come with a tie.

It comes with a separate slip dress, then the butterfly abaya , and then a separate tie as well. It doesn’t have little loop holes for the tie either, but—it has pockets! I’ve never personally owned an abaya dress with pockets, so this made me really excited.

The material is amazing—you can even see it online—it’s really thick, not see-through. I’m so excited to try this on!

I got it in a size XXL. A lot of the time with abayas, the sizing is the same, but it’s the length you need to watch out for. I normally go up a few sizes just to make sure that it actually hits the ground—because I’ve ordered butterfly abayas in the past and they’ve just gone up to my ankles, which I hate.

I’m 5’5″ for reference. This does touch the ground, and gives me a little bit extra as well—so keep that in mind when you’re ordering. They’ve got loads of reviews, so read them too!

It had the height in inches listed, and it said it would fit someone around 5’3″–5’4″, but it fits me perfectly and I’m 5’5″, so I took a gamble and it paid off.

I’ve been looking for simpler butterfly sleeve abaya for ages. So I got the brown one and the cream one.It comes with the slip dress (not attached), the little abaya on top, and then the tie.

It has pockets! It’s so exciting because when you go to the mosque in Ramadan, you don’t want to take a purse with you. You can just throw your keys and phone in your pockets, and it’s great.
